Looking Ahead is a program of The
Actors’ Fund of America, tailored to help young
performers and their families address the unique issues
associated with working in the entertainment industry.
Looking
Ahead supports young performers ages 9 through 18 in
developing the values, skills and confidence they need
to make successful transitions to fulfilling adult
lives.
Looking Ahead was developed in cooperation
with the Screen Actors’ Guild
(SAG) and the American Federation of Television and
Radio Artists (AFTRA) Young Performers Committee.
